HHow do even simple games embody human values? How can they be
discovered, and how can activists plan to create new games which feature a strong ethos? Mary Flanagan (Hunter College) will direct a grassroots workshop titled “Grow-a-Game!” using cards her team developed. The Grow-a-Game cards are a game design tool developed as part of the Values at Play research project (valuesatplay.org), a project to help designers understand and implement values in game design. In this workshop the team will start by using the cards to stimulate discussion, showing video examples of particular games. Next, the group will use the cards in the context of an actual brainstorming session to propose novel game
ideas. No experience in game design required!
